Upgrade Achievements

These achievements can be obtained by leveling items up
 
 
Cutting Edge
 
Upgrade a tool to Grade 4
 
 
In my opinion, the easiest tool to upgrade to Grade 4 is the Pick. I upgraded it before the final boss fight, but it’s possible to do it before that. Currently working on getting recipes for tool upgrades 🙂
 
 
Chug Jug
 
Upgrade a jar to Grade 4
 
 
For this achievement just level up one of the jars. I think the Spring Hamlet jar is the easiest to fully upgrade, but can be done in any town. Currently working on getting recipes for jar upgrades 🙂
 
 
 

Enemy Achievements

These are all the enemy related achievements. Rot Squasher
 
Defeat 150 Enemies
 
 
This achievement is really easy to get if you’re defeating enemies regularly as you progress through the game.
 
 
Acorn Breaker
 
Defeat 50 Acorns
 
 
The Acorns are a bit trickier to fight and much easier to simply avoid. I’ve found that it’s best to wait until after their attack to hit them and then roll away. They can only attack in straight directions though, so if you stay diagonal to them you should be safer.
 
 
Shell Buster
 
Defeat 50 Shelled Oozes
 
 
These guys are not hard to fight, but I find them quite annoying. If you want the achievement, I recommend spending some time and just grinding since they don’t appear many places in the game.
 
 
Hayrot Cleaner
 
Defeat 50 Hayrots
 
 
While these can be a bit surprising, they usually (if not always) are in the same spot. Once you’ve seen the Hayrots a couple times you’ll start to remember where they are and can grind kills much easier.
 
 
Snowcap Melter
 
Defeat 50 Snowcaps
 
 
There’s plenty of these to be found especially in The Mist and they can be frustrating because of their resistance. If you see them gearing up to attack, I’d recommend rolling away and waiting with your shield until they stop firing. Then attack them until they’re just regular Rot. Later in the game there’s an area with a surplus of these enemies so you can grind to your heart’s content
 
 
Glomp Slayer
 
Defeat 50 Glomps
 
 
Glomps are those big slime creatures that only come out at night. They can be fatal when you’re just starting out, but once you get your HP up and upgrade some weapons they’re much easier. When the Glomps start to glow, put up your shield or find a spot diagonal of them to wait. The Glomps can only dash in straight directions so once you watch them for a while they become much easier to avoid and kill.
 
 
Invincible Enemy
 
Reduce the Rot Dummy to rubble
 
 
There’s Rot Dummies in multiple places around the map, but the easiest to access is the one outside your home in Spring Hamlet. After exiting your house just go straight down and you’ll see what looks like a little smiling rock. Just attack it until it crumbles and you got the achievement.
 
 
 

Other Achievements

These are all the rest of the achievements
 
 
Melody Maker
 
Obtain the Flute
 
 
The Flute can be obtained after you’ve acquired the Dowsing Rod. Right above the Dowsing Shack is an NPC with a quest for you to gather 4 Pith Roots. Pith Roots only grow in Autumn Town so you’ll need to wait a bit to finish his quest, but when you do he rewards you with a Flute.
 
Some people have said that if you play the flute around Rot, they slow their attacks and begin to sing alone. I’m still verifying this though
 
 
Goldie Opportunity
 
Complete Goldie’s Favor
 
 
When talking to Rana, they mention that there’s another Frog nearby. And sure enough if you manage to break through the stump, you can find Goldie off to the right in a small hidden area. Once you accept Goldie’s favor and complete it, you’ll get the achievement and a useful perk.
 
 
On A Roll!
 
Roll 100 Times
 
 
You’re very likely to get this achievement before you even finish the game, but if you happen to be a player who simply doesn’t roll just apply memories that give extra stamina and start rolling around until you get the achievement.
